Eavestrough replacement services involve removing existing gutters and installing new ones to ensure proper water management around a property. This process typically includes assessing the current gutter system, removing damaged or outdated sections, and installing durable, properly aligned gutters that direct rainwater away from the foundation. Service providers may also upgrade components such as downspouts and brackets to improve the overall function and longevity of the system. This service helps homeowners maintain a clear and effective drainage system that protects their property from water-related issues.

Replacing eavestroughs can address a variety of common problems that develop over time. For instance, gutters may become clogged, sagging, or detached due to age, weather, or improper installation. Damaged or rusted gutters can lead to leaks, overflowing, and water pooling around the foundation, which can cause basement flooding or structural damage. Additionally, poorly functioning gutters can result in water running down the exterior walls, leading to staining, mold growth, or rot. Eavestrough replacement ensures these issues are resolved by installing a system that functions correctly and efficiently.

This service is often needed for residential properties, including single-family homes, townhouses, and multi-unit buildings. Homes in areas with heavy rainfall, snow, or seasonal weather fluctuations are particularly likely to require gutter replacement over time. Eavestrough replacement can also be a part of larger renovation projects or preventative maintenance plans to extend the lifespan of a property’s exterior. Whether a home is relatively new or has been standing for decades, timely replacement of aging or damaged gutters can help protect the structure and maintain its curb appeal.

Homeowners should consider eavestrough replacement if they notice signs such as overflowing gutters, water stains on siding, pooling water near the foundation, or sagging sections. Other indicators include rust spots, holes, or cracks in the gutters, as well as visible separation from the house. Properties with trees nearby that frequently shed leaves may also benefit from new gutters designed to handle debris more effectively. The overview below groups typical Eavestrough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Fairfield, OH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or eavestrough repairs in Fairfield, OH range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as sealing leaks or replacing small sections, fall within this middle range. Fewer projects tend to push into the higher end for more extensive repairs.

Full Replacement - Complete eavestrough replacements generally cost between $1,200 and $3,500 for most homes in the area. Larger, more complex projects, such as those involving custom fittings or extensive fascia work, can reach $4,500 or more.

Material Choices - The choice of materials influences costs, with aluminum options typically costing $8 to $12 per linear foot. Premium materials like copper can increase the price significantly, often exceeding $20 per foot, though these are less common for standard projects.

Property Size & Complexity - Larger homes or properties with multiple levels may see costs rise to $5,000+ due to increased labor and material needs. Most projects for average-sized homes tend to stay within the $2,000 to $4,000 range, depending on scope and complexity.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s that eavestrough replacement might be needed? Visible damage such as sagging, leaks, or rust can indicate that old or damaged eavestroughs need replacement by local contractors.

Can replacing eavestroughs help prevent water damage to a home? Yes, properly installed new eavestroughs can direct water away from the foundation, reducing the risk of water-related issues.

What types of materials are available for eavestrough replacement? Local service providers often offer a variety of materials including aluminum, copper, and vinyl, allowing options based on durability and style preferences.

Is eavestrough replacement necessary if existing gutters are just stained or discolored? Staining or discoloration alone may not require replacement, but a professional can assess whether the gutters are still functioning properly or need upgrading.
